Top 5 3D Cartoon Games on Android in New Zealand for Q4 2021
An overview of the performance of the top 5 3D cartoon games on the Android platform in New Zealand during Q4 2021, including metrics on downloads, revenue, and active users.
The fourth quarter of 2021 saw varied performance for the top 5 3D cartoon games on the Android platform in New Zealand. Below is a detailed look at the weekly trends in downloads, revenue, and active users for each game, based on data from Sensor Tower.
Subway Surfers
Throughout Q4 2021, Subway Surfers experienced a consistent increase in weekly revenue, peaking at around $600 in the week of November 22. Weekly downloads showed notable growth towards the end of the quarter, culminating in approximately 2.8K downloads during the last week of December. Active user numbers also surged, increasing from roughly 14.5K in late September to over 18K by the end of December.
Pokémon UNITE
Pokémon UNITE saw a significant decline in weekly revenue, starting at approximately $2.9K at the end of September and dropping to around $256 by the last week of December. Downloads followed a similar downward trend, decreasing from about 6.5K to 625 over the same period. Active users also saw a reduction, from 10.7K in late September to around 4.6K by the end of December.
Parking Jam 3D
Parking Jam 3D had modest weekly revenue, with peaks around $66 in mid-October and $44 in the week of December 20. Downloads showed a positive trend, starting at approximately 1.1K in late September and reaching over 3K by the last week of December. Active users displayed a steady increase, growing from around 6.5K to over 10K during the quarter.
Lords Mobile: Last Rise of Qin
Lords Mobile: Last Rise of Qin maintained robust weekly revenue throughout Q4 2021, fluctuating between $5.1K and $6.3K. Downloads saw a significant spike in late October, reaching over 1.8K, and remained relatively high for the rest of the quarter. Active users also showed an upward trend, increasing from 1.2K in late September to nearly 3K by the end of December.
Rec Room - Play with friends!
Rec Room - Play with friends! had a fluctuating revenue pattern, with a peak of $120 in late September and ending the year at around $89. Downloads were highest at the start of the quarter with 1.6K in early October, and saw a resurgence to over 1K by the last week of December. Active users peaked at 2.3K in late October before fluctuating and ending the quarter at nearly 2K.
